Output 8f51c337158e2d490aba4cc54c6949ebd28010db2191d35aa76eedc5854c62c8:1

value
41314766
script pubkey
OP_0 OP_PUSHBYTES_20 388fd7a61539ef330dba7698472ef0e3b5cb9eb5
address
bc1q8z8a0fs488hnxrd6w6vywthsuw6uh8449lhprn
transaction
8f51c337158e2d490aba4cc54c6949ebd28010db2191d35aa76eedc5854c62c8
confirmations
94215
spent
true